Using The 5S 30 Day Action Log Form

Summary
The central point of communication for specific actionable items required completed in the next 30 days. Used to ensure the documentation of both problems and solutions while assigning responsibility to an individual. This log can be used to ensure that no improvements identified during the 5S program go un-implemented.

Objectives
To track identified 5S problems and their solutions found during your improvement process that are not able to be immediately solved, but are important enough to be recorded and worked on at a later date.


Summary of Steps

  1. Begin improvement process
  2. If immediate action cannot be taken regarding a 5S issue:
    • At the top, document the Start Date and Work Area
    1. Begin left to right with Date logged (the day the record is taken)
    2. Item number
      • Simple numbering systems work unless you have company specific numbering structures
    3. 5S Problem
      • Any identified (not quickly fixed) problem
    4. Suggestion to solve problem
      • Some solutions may not be identified at the same time as we recognize the problem
    5. Who is responsible
